Khandelwal College of Management Science and Technology - [KCMT] Eligibility
KCMT’s scholarship eligibility policies aim to reward academic merit and real financial need, while also fostering inclusion. Typical thresholds include minimum 70–90% marks in qualifying exams, significant CUET/entrance scores, or proven representation at the district/state/national sports levels. For need-based waivers, family annual parental income limits of INR 2–4 lakh are commonplace. Some scholarships also prioritize Uttar Pradesh domicile or specific backgrounds (such as single girl child, dependents of armed forces, or alumni wards), subject to documentation.

Khandelwal College of Management Science and Technology - [KCMT] Scholarship Details
The table below outlines KCMT’s primary scholarships, summarizing key eligibility criteria and benefits. Actual awards are subject to verification and annual seat/type availability.
Scholarship Name | Eligibility Criteria | Benefit | Notes (if any) |
KCMT Merit Scholarship | 80%–90% or above in Class 12th or qualifying exam; admitted to UG/PG program; based on entrance or board results | Up to 50% tuition fee waiver | Higher slabs possible for top scorers |
KCMT Need-Based/EWS Scholarship | Annual family income below INR 2–4 lakh; supporting documentation required | 25%–50% tuition fee waiver | Income limits and documentation strictly enforced |
Sports Scholarship | District/state/national-level sports certificate; valid proof needed | 10%–20% tuition fee waiver or one-time grant | Recognition level and sport determine actual benefit |
Single Girl Child Scholarship | Proof of being the only girl child in the family; valid certificate required | 10%–15% tuition fee waiver | Applicable for eligible courses |
Defense/Paramilitary Wards Scholarship | Child of active or retired defense/paramilitary personnel; valid documents | 10%–20% tuition fee waiver | Subject to seat allotment |
Domicile-Based Scholarship | Permanent domicile of Uttar Pradesh; domicile certificate required | 10%–15% tuition fee waiver | Priority to local applicants |
Alumni/Ward Scholarship | Direct ward of KCMT alumni; proof required | NA | Check current session policy for details |
Khandelwal College of Management Science and Technology - [KCMT] Additional Notes
KCMT scholarships usually require maintenance of a minimum CGPA (typically 7.0 or above), regular attendance, and good disciplinary record for renewal across academic years. Multiple scholarships may not be combined unless specified; the higher-value offer prevails in case of overlap. Awards are subject to annual caps and institute quotas, and eligibility is reconfirmed each year with updated documentation. Retention or withdrawal of scholarships is at the college’s discretion if rules or conditions are breached.
